The Truck And Bus Radial (TBR) Tire Market is a specialized segment focused on providing tires for medium and heavy duty vehicles including trucks and buses. TBR tires are characterized by their radial construction which offers advantages over bias tires such as better handling, reduced rolling resistance and improved wear resistance leading to better fuel efficiency. The growing transportation and logistics industry have driven the demand for commercial vehicles which in turn is estimated to propel the TBR tire market during the forecast period.

The Global Truck And Bus Radial (TBR) Tire Market is estimated to be valued at US$ 17.96 Bn in 2024 and is expected to exhibit a CAGR of 7.1% over the forecast period 2024 to 2031.

Market drivers

The growth of the global TBR tire market is majorly driven by the rising global trade and transportation industry. Expansion of e-commerce and logistics services have significantly increased transportation through trucks, trailers and buses. Developing road infrastructure in emerging markets is also helping propel the demand for commercial vehicles and associated tires. Growing international trade and transportation are expected to remain key growth drivers for the TBR tire market over the forecast period.


PEST Analysis
Political: The TBR tire market is influenced by various governmental regulations and policies related to vehicle production and transportation. Environmental regulations regarding fuel efficiency and emission standards can impact tire design and performance characteristics.
Economic: Factors such as vehicle production and sales, economic growth, industrial production have a direct impact on demand for commercial vehicles and thus influence consumption of TBR tires. Global economic conditions and trade policies also affect the competitive landscape.
Social: Increased international trade activities and growing focus on logistics and transportation of goods boost utilization of commercial vehicles, augmenting demand for TBR tires. Road construction projects in developing nations expand commercial vehicle fleet.
Technological: Advancements in tire design through technological innovations like enhanced sidewalls, improved tread compounds and optimized tread patterns help improve mileage and ride quality of TBR tires. Usage of simulation tools during product development aid functional performance.

Geographical Concentration
In terms of value, the commercial hub of Asia Pacific region accounts for a major share of the global TBR tire market led by China, India and other Association of Southeast Asian Nations (ASEAN) countries. This is attributed to high production volumes of commercial vehicles in China along with growing fleet across ASEAN countries. Countries like Japan, South Korea are also prominent manufacturers and consumers of TBR tires in the region.

Truck And Bus Radial (TBR) Tire Market Regional Analysis Europe is anticipated to witness the fastest growth during the forecast period. This can be attributed to rising investments in logistics infrastructure across Central and Eastern European nations coupled with implementation of stringent regulations regarding fuel economy and emissions. Government initiatives to promote freight transportation are also augmenting commercial vehicle fleet in Western European countries, driving the demand for TBR tires.
